The Tour Sacred Valley of the Incas 1 day History, Culture, and Unique Landscapes in Cusco
The famous Sacred Valley of the Incas is one of the most impressive and visited tourist destinations in Peru.
Located between the towns of Pisac and Ollantaytambo, this magical valley stretches across the Peruvian Andes and is easily accessible from the city of Cusco.
Surrounded by mountains, rivers, agricultural terraces, and traditional villages, the Sacred Valley was one of the most important regions of the Inca Empire due to its exceptional geographical and climatic conditions. Thanks to the fertility of its lands and its mild climate, the Incas transformed this area into one of their main agricultural production centers.
Today, the Sacred Valley combines history, archaeology, nature, and living culture, making it an essential stop for travelers from around the world before visiting Machu Picchu.

Sacred Valley of the Incas Full-Day Tour
1. Hotel Pickup in Cusco : The tour begins at approximately 7:30 a.m. with pickup from your hotel. We then begin our journey toward the Sacred Valley while enjoying beautiful Andean scenery.
2. Visit to the Pisac Archaeological Complex : We will explore one of the most important archaeological sites in the Sacred Valley, famous for its agricultural terraces, Inca temples, and panoramic valley views.
3. Pisac Handicraft Market : We will visit the traditional handicraft market where you can find textiles, handmade crafts, jewelry, and typical souvenirs created by local artisans.
4. Lunch in Urubamba : Enjoy a delicious buffet lunch in the Urubamba Valley, known for its pleasant climate and excellent Andean cuisine.
5. Visit to Ollantaytambo : We continue toward Ollantaytambo, an ancient Inca town considered both a ceremonial and military fortress. Here you will discover enormous terraces, temples, and original water channels.
6. Stop in Chinchero : We will visit the traditional village of Chinchero, recognized for its Inca terraces, textile centers, and demonstrations of ancestral weaving techniques using alpaca wool.
7. Return to Cusco : Finally, we return to the city of Cusco, arriving at approximately 6:30 p.m. after a day full of history, culture, and unforgettable landscapes.
Climate of the Sacred Valley
The Sacred Valley enjoys pleasant weather during most of the year, with temperatures generally warmer than those in Cusco city.
Best Time to Visit
The dry season, between May and September, is ideal for enjoying clear skies and excellent conditions for visiting archaeological sites.
During the rainy season, between November and March, the valley becomes greener and more vibrant with vegetation.
